Microsoft Ships Winapp CLI For Windows Development

Microsoft this week launched the Windows App Development CLI, "winapp," which entered public preview in January 2026 and is available as an open-source GitHub utility. Winapp provides a single command-line interface to automate setup, SDK management, manifest and certificate generation, and MSIX packaging across Electron, .NET, Rust, C++ and Dart. The tool aims to streamline Windows app creation, simplify CI/CD integration, and lower barriers for independent developers.
